repairing deep scratches
Posted by Jim Raffini on Sep 4, 2005
I have a two-year old varnished Chesapeake 17 that has accumulated an number of fairly deep scratches on the bottom and sides. I plan to repair these but I'm not sure if I should try to sand them out completely and then revarnish the area, or if I should consider using a filler of some type and then varnish. I'd appreciate any suggestions from those that have dealt with this problems. Thanks.
